A 21-year-old member asked:
Are there treatment options for cocaine addiction?

Cbt and medications : You may try cognitive behavioral therapy, some research and personal observation has shown modafanil and Armodafinil with some success along with topiramate other data sows the use of Gabapentin of some use as also strattera (atomoxetine) but I have seen better results with Armodafinil and Modafinil when treating patients both in Cocaine dependency and withdrawal.

Counselling and meds: Cocaine is one of the most highly addictive and highly abused substances. Effective treatment requires that addiction be recognized and treatment of symptoms once use is discontinued. Symptoms can include sleepiness, agitation, anxiety, vivid unpleasant dreams. Some of these can be managed using medications like Modafinil (provigil).

New vaccine made: A vaccine against Cocaine is under development and has shown some good results in lab animals. An effective human vaccine may be 15-20 years away.
